Exemption from learner or restricted requirements You may be able to get an exemption from graduated driver licensing system requirements (learner and restricted) in some circumstances. The exemption must not increase the risk to road safety, and will be assessed on a case-by-base basis.
How can I get a Full Licence? You may apply for a Full Licence after you have had your Restricted Licence for 18 months if you're under 25 years of age, or in 6 months if you're 25 and over.
You cannot drive your sibling or your friends unless they meet the supervisor criteria.
You'll need to call us to pay the exemption application fee of $27.20.
You must hold your restricted licence for a minimum time If you complete an advanced driving course, you must hold your restricted licence for at least 12 months before you can apply for your full licence. If you don't complete a course, you must hold your restricted licence for at least 18 months.

Remember: drivers with a restricted licence must not drive with passengers* unless there is a supervising driver (who has had their full licence for 2 years or more) seated in the front passenger seat. Restricted licence drivers cannot legally give lifts to their brothers/ sisters.

The only passengers you can carry without a supervisor are: your spouse, or the person you live with as if you were married or with whom you are joined in a civil union. children who live with you and are under the care of you or your spouse (that is, you or your spouse are their parent or guardian.
